Grading

 

Grading is pretty straightforward in all classes. Being in class, arriving on time, submitting assignments when due, taking the midterm and preparing a completed final project usually means you will be getting a good grade. Instructors are also held to strict deadlines. We are not allowed to miss these. Make sure you meet your responsibilities, too.

COURSE ASSIGNMENTS:

There are assignments due each week for the class. They are time stamped. There is always an EOC due for class. The EOC is not revealed until near the end of class. You will have time to finish it. It must be submitted to the drop-box before you leave. If the class has a blog, your post must be posted to the blog before you leave class. All assignments must be properly submitted to get credit. Every class has a final project. It is due on the last day of class. The final project (final + Professionalism) is worth 40% of your grade.

 

There are no excused absences. Missing one class (or its equivalent) may have an impact on the studentÕs grade. Missing two classes (or its equivalent) will have a negative impact on a grade, especially if the classes are missed in a row. Missing more than three classes will make it difficult to get enough pointÕs meet the educational objectives and to pass the class. Missing a midterm will have a strong negative impact on the final grade. Missing the final will result in a grade of F. It is important for you to note that the grading criteria/matrix for this class is not attendance based, but rather participation, professionalism and performance. If you believe you are falling behind or having academic difficulties, you are strongly encouraged to discuss your ability to succeed with me before consideration be given to withdrawing from the course.
